- Why did polyacrylamide price trend in China in Q4 2025?
- A bearish sentiment prevailed, exacerbated by oversupply and declining crude oil production. Although demand was reduced, lower feedstock costs helped maintain stable manufacturing expenses. The price trend for polyacrylamide in China for Q4 2025, reached 1135 USD/MT in December.

- How much does polyacrylamide cost in the US?
- North America The prices of Polyacrylamide declined in the USA market during the third quarter of 2025, with cost ranging at USD 2252/tonne Polyacrylamide Anionic Grade FOB Texas with a quarterly decline of 11.1% as per recorded by ChemAnalyst pricing team data.
